ArrestedMotion logo
Tag Archives: Lusus Naturae

Previews: 100Taur & Hisham Echafaki – “Lusus Naturae” (London)

French artists 100TAUR and Hisham Echafaki (featured) are opening their debut exhibition Lusus Naturae in London on the 14th of October. The latin terminology utilized as the show title refers to creatures that can not be classified, or are labelled ‘freaks of nature.’ Curated by Butterfly Art News, the showing explores notions of anthropomorphism, human fascination with oddities or monstrosities, and our fragile relationship with the natural world through a series of paintings, drawings, and three dimensional works. Inspired by mythology and sacred art, 100TAUR illustrates hybrid animals […]